摘要

The sound transfer functions of a compound flexible pipe connection with a 90 deg bend were determined using an excitation mass and a seating mass of 20 Kg, and water or air filled bellows. The connection is used for the resiliently mounted diesel engines aboard a minehunter. The results are given as function of the excitation frequency of up to 1 KHz. The analysis of the measured pressure inside the bellows indicates fluid-borne sound transfer predominance.
